I know this place gets a lot of flack. But it is 9 holes. Takes about 1 to 1.5 hours to compete. You get good iron / wedge practice. And a season pass is just over 100 bucks. Where as a single round is 11 bucks. You can get off work go play 9 and still get home to relax at night. The staff is friendly and as long as you appreciate it for what it is. It is a great weeknight option.
